Linux如何查看IP地址的命令,本人知道两种,分别是ifconfig和ip,至于具体用法,在这就不详细说了,我们的主要目标是用正则来过滤两者基本命令获取的内容以至于直接获得地址,但是我们还是必须了解两者获得的内容是不一样的。 首先,我们先来看看两者的基本命令输出的内容分别是什么。 命令ifconfig: 命令ip addr: (注意:本
原创
2023-03-10 01:38:10
573阅读
[root@localhost/tmp]#ipa1:lo:<LOOPBACK,UP,LOWER_UP>mtu65536qdiscnoqueuestateUNKNOWNgroupdefaultqlen1000link/loopback00:00:00:00:00:00brd00:00:00:00:00:00inet127.0.0.1/8scopehostlovalid_lftforeve
原创
2021-02-10 14:35:31
1540阅读
FilterServlet API中提供了一个Filter接口,开发web应用时,如果编写的Java类实现了这个接口,则把这个java类称之为过滤器Filter。通过Filter技术,开发人员可以实现用户在访问某个目标资源之前,对访问的请求和响应进行拦截,如下所示:Filter的作用在HttpServletRequest 到达Servlet 之前,拦截客户的HttpServletRequest 。
转载
2023-08-23 08:12:45
220阅读
python标准库中的re模块是正则表达式模块,本文主要讲几个最常用的方法以帮助日常最常碰到的关于字符串的过滤和处理。一、对于字符串开头匹配有时我们需要选取以特定特征开头的字符串,特别是在I/O时,我们常需要对一些非结构化的字符串进行逐行过滤,选取符合开头要求的行,这时可以利用re.match(rexp,string),其中rexp表示正则表达
转载
2023-08-11 21:39:12
180阅读
grep -E '[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}'
grep -E '[[:digit:]]{1,3}\.[[:digit:]]{1,3}\.[[:digit:]]{1,3}\.[[:digit:]]{1,3}'
原创
2012-02-27 13:43:49
2253阅读
Linux如何查看IP地址的命令,本人知道两种,分别是ifconfig和ip,至于具体用法,在这就不详细说了,我们的主要目标是用正则来过滤两者基本命令获取的内容以至于直接获得地址,但是我们还是必须了解两者获得的内容是不一样的。
原创
2023-04-25 08:59:05
119阅读
一、grep:作用: 1、文本搜索工具; 2、基于Pattern(过滤条件)对目标文本逐行进行匹配 3、
转载
2023-11-07 11:52:15
113阅读
# 使用Spring Boot实现过滤器URL正则匹配的教程
在现代Web应用中,过滤器用于处理请求和响应数据。Spring Boot为我们提供了强大的支持,能够方便地实现URL过滤。下面,我们将为初学者提供一个简单易懂的关于如何在Spring Boot中实现URL正则过滤器的步骤和代码示例。
## 整体流程
首先,我们需要了解实现的流程如下:
| 步骤 | 描述
原创
2024-10-10 04:45:12
178阅读
正则表达式
正则表达式是对字符串操作的一种逻辑公式.我们一般使用正则表达式对字符串进行匹配和过滤.
使用正则的优缺点:
优点: 灵活, 功能性强, 逻辑性强.
缺点: 上手难. 一旦上手, 会爱上这个东西
元字符
'.' 默认匹配除\n之外的任意一个字符,若指定flag DOTALL, 则匹配任意字符,包括换行
'^' 匹配字符开头,若指
转载
2024-02-24 16:44:53
24阅读
过滤器过滤器Filter,是Servlet的的一个实用技术了。可通过过滤器,对请求进行拦截,比如读取session判断用户是否登录、判断访问的请求URL是否有访问权限(黑白名单)等。主要还是可对请求进行预处理。接下来介绍下,在springboot如何实现过滤器功能。1.利用WebFilter注解配置编写Filter类:然后在启动类加入@ServletComponentScan注解即可。//注册器名
转载
2024-06-11 18:49:22
364阅读
在处理Java正则表达式时,尤其是对特定IP地址的过滤,正则表达式能高效解决此类问题。本文将详细记录如何使用Java正则表达式来过滤指定的IP,并将这一过程结合备份策略、恢复流程、灾难场景、工具链集成、预防措施和案例分析进行复盘。
### 备份策略
我们首先需要制定一个完善的备份策略,以确保当我们需要过滤IP时,所有的相关数据都有备份。
```mermaid
gantt
title
首先说几个最常用的关键字,“eq” 和 “==”等同,可以使用 “and” 表示并且,“or”表示或者。“!" 和 "not” 都表示取反。 (1)对源地址为192.168.0.1的包的过滤,即抓取源地址满足要求的包。 表达式为:ip.src == 192.168.0.1 (2)对目的地址为192.168.0.1的包的过滤,
转载
2024-05-05 21:50:52
434阅读
1.正则的作用,简单来说主要是以下几个:匹配,替换,搜索,提取2.正则的两种创建形式:A:perl风格,简单快速,语法:var reg=/pattern/[flages]; 解释:pattern是模式,就是你想要点匹配效果,flages是标志组合:有三个值,g全文搜索,i 忽略大小写,m多行查找。B:js风格,语法: v
转载
2024-08-16 09:56:07
26阅读
Java正则表达式学习:
因为正则表达式是一个很庞杂的体系,此例仅举些入门的概念,更多的请参阅相关书籍及自行摸索。
\\ 反斜杠
\t 间隔 ('\u0009')
\n 换行 ('\u000A')
\r 回车 ('\u000D')
\d 数字 等价于[0-9]
\D 非数字 等价于[^0-9]
\s 空白符号 [\t\n\x0B\f\r]
\S 非空白符号 [^\t\n\x0B
转载
2023-08-01 13:03:31
120阅读
Wireshark 基本语法,基本使用方法,及包过虑规则: 1.过滤IP,如来源IP或者目标IP等于某个IP
例子: ip.src eq 192.168.1.107 or ip.dst eq 192.168.1.107 或者 ip.addr eq 192.168.1.107 //&n
1. 关键字“与”:“eq” 和 “==”等同,可以使用 “and” 表示并且,“或”:“or”表示或者。“非”:“!" 和 "not” 都表示取反。多组条件联合过滤数据包的命令,就是通过每个单个的条件命令与关键字“与或非”的组合实现的。2. 针对ip的过滤针对
转载
2024-03-15 19:01:38
2503阅读
第16章 过滤器:简介和基本操作删除数据列用colrm:colrm [startcol [endcol]] 如果没有endcol则删除从startcol至行末尾所有的列。第17章 过滤器:比较和抽取比较任意两个文件:cmp file1 file2 显示不同字节数及所在行。比较有序文本文件:comm [-123] file1 file2 &
grep-E^l[0-3]/etc/inittab|wc-l
原创
2019-09-19 18:46:18
419阅读
# 教你如何实现Java正则过滤
## 1. 流程
首先让我们来看一下整个实现Java正则过滤的流程图:
```mermaid
gantt
title Java正则过滤流程图
dateFormat YYYY-MM-DD
section 步骤
准备素材 :done, 2022-01-01, 1d
编写正则表达式 :done,
原创
2024-03-23 06:32:17
31阅读
function FiltrationHTML(HTML)
{
var temp = HTML;
var url=http://www.rr555.com/news/newsview.php?nid=1877
temp = temp.replace(/<script[^>]*?>(.|\n)*?<\/script>/gim,""); //过
原创
2012-06-05 16:22:45
958阅读